Responsibilities
- Configure, manage, and troubleshoot Cisco Routing and Switching environments.
- Support and enhance Aruba Wireless networks.
- Implement and uphold high-availability (HA) and disaster recovery (DR) network architectures.
- Understand Cisco ISE architecture, including PAN, PSN, and MNT nodes.
- Configure and troubleshoot Cisco ISE policies for wired, wireless, VPN, and general network access.
- Implement identity-based policies, posture assessment, profiling, and authorization rules.
- Manage and optimize Infoblox deployments, including DNS, DHCP, and IPAM.
- Utilize IBM NS1 for DNS automation, performance optimization, traffic management, and enterprise DNS oversight.
- Configure, administer, and troubleshoot Forescout NAC.
- Support network access posture assessment and device classification policies.
- Acquire hands-on experience with F5 LTM, GTM, and BIG-IQ.
- Configure and troubleshoot VIPs, pools, health monitors, traffic profiles, SSL offload, and iRules.
- Support high-availability architectures using F5.
- Design, deploy, and troubleshoot Leaf-Spine architectures in Cisco ACI.
- Configure various ACI components including tenants, VRFs, bridge domains, EPGs, and contracts.
- Implement and maintain Multi-Pod, Multi-Site, and Remote Leaf setups.
- Manage and resolve issues with Microchip NTP platforms and monitoring tools.
- Utilize Ixia for L2/L3 testing, traffic generation, and topology validation.
- Automate configuration and policy management using Gluware.
- Create automation and orchestration scripts with Ansible to support distributed network infrastructure.
- Ensure network compliance, configuration drift control, and workflow automation.
